This page is about Streamlink for Windows. Here you can find details on how to uninstall it from your computer. It was developed for Windows by Streamlink. You can find out more on Streamlink or check for application updates here. Click on to get more details about Streamlink on Streamlink's website. The application is often installed in the C:\Program Files (x86)\Streamlink folder. Keep in mind that this location can vary depending on the user's preference. The complete uninstall command line for Streamlink is C:\Program Files (x86)\Streamlink\uninstall.exe. streamlink.exe is the Streamlink's primary executable file and it takes close to 64.00 KB (65536 bytes) on disk.

Streamlink installs the following the executables on your PC, occupying about 54.91 MB (57574555 bytes) on disk.

  • uninstall.exe (236.44 KB)
  • streamlink.exe (64.00 KB)
  • ffmpeg.exe (54.07 MB)
  • python.exe (38.65 KB)
  • pythonw.exe (38.65 KB)
  • rtmpdump.exe (479.41 KB)
